New "Garage" Feature

Gang...we have implemented a new feature on TheMustangSource.com. You can now create a "Garage" that allows you to give the specifications of your Mustang along with pictures and descriptions. It's pretty sweet and will allow you lay out your specs/mods/upgrades in an easy and organized manner. I think this will be a great way for you to show-off your ride and learn about other members' Mustangs.

You will notice the new link in the Header:

New "Garage" Feature-garage-link.jpg

In order to create your own garage, while you are logged in, click on the "My Garage" link and then click the "Add Vehicle" button on the next page.

You can also search through the garage to find other member's garages and check out their rides.
